About Easterseals PORT Health
We are trustworthy, compassionate partners providing exceptional disability, mental health and substance use services to help our neighbors live their best lives. Purpose, dedication and empathy drive our in-person and telehealth service delivery. Our diverse and inclusive 2,600 member team provides more than 10.2 million hours of meaningful support to 40,200 kids, adults and families in 11,000 home, facility and community locations across North Carolina and Virginia.
Easterseals PORT Health is a 501(c)(3).
We are also one of 55 affiliates of the national United Cerebral Palsy (UCP) organization, one of the largest health nonprofits in the country dedicated to individuals with cerebral palsy and other disabilities. Learn more about the United Cerebral Palsy organization.

June is National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D) Awareness Month. We had the opportunity to sit down with Mariela, a Child First Mental Health Clinician, as she shares how our Child First program supports children with PTSD with trauma-informed care.
"Child First delivers evidence‑based therapy for children ages 0–5 who’ve experienced trauma. We help families understand PTSD‑related behaviors and build supportive home environments that promote healing."

Thank you Castle Hayne Volunteer Fire and Rescue Department for your support! 💓
They awarded our organization a grant of $5,000 that will directly support the EMPOWER Summer Camp Program in Wilmington, NC. This funding will cover field trip fees and program t-shirts for all participants, nurturing the curiosity and creativity of our participants.
The generosity of the Castle Hayne Volunteer Fire and Rescue Department will ensure our campers have a wonderful summer camp experience!

Amy Loves Camp Easterseals Virginia! 🏕️💛
Amy and her family have already raised more than $10,000 through the Amy Loves Camp Campaign, helping provide scholarships so more campers can experience the magic of Camp Easterseals Virginia — and they’re just getting started!
Camp Easterseals Virginia is a life‑changing place where individuals with developmental disabilities experience the joy, freedom and friendship of sleepaway camp in a safe, inclusive and fully accessible environment.
Their dedication is opening doors, creating memories and making camp possible for so many deserving campers. Thank you!
